Becoming a Certified Professional in Livestock Housing Improvements demonstrates a commitment to enhancing animal welfare and farm efficiency. The certification program focuses on practical, evidence-based strategies for improving livestock facilities.
Learning outcomes for the Certified Professional in Livestock Housing Improvements include mastering design principles for various animal species, understanding building materials and construction techniques, and implementing effective ventilation and climate control systems. Participants also learn about biosecurity protocols and waste management strategies crucial for sustainable livestock operations.
The duration of the program varies depending on the chosen learning pathway, often ranging from several months to a year, encompassing both online modules and potentially hands-on workshops. Successful completion involves passing a comprehensive examination, demonstrating proficiency in all aspects of livestock building design and management.
